by Toshihide Migita

This acordion type Japanese picture book is/was offered in artelino's fourth e-hon auction in September 2003. The picture album is titled Meiyo Ju-hachi Ban and has 18 diptych prints in oban size by Toshihide Migita (1863-1925). 

The album opens from the right. It has altogether eighteen diptychs - nine on the frontside and nine on the backside. The album was produced with utmost care and is luxuriously decorated with embossing, metallic pigments and shomen-zuri.

Publisher was Akyama Buemon (Kokkeido). The album was published in 1902 after the single sheets and the frontpage had been continuously published since 1893.
